We finally did our first bike packing trip from Maurik in The Netherlands to Preischeid in Germany. First we crossed into Germany, then Belguim, Luxembourg and back into Germany. A trip of 350km and only 15km of training for my son.
The next day I cycled back home after taking the train to Maastricht. Another 150km.
